Hot Cocoa Bomb

There’s something magical about winter mornings when the house is quiet, the lights are twinkling, and a warm mug of something cozy and aromatic becomes a moment of comfort.

 That’s the heart behind my Hot Cocoa Bomb flavor drops—simple, homemade, and full of not only that nostalgic chocolate-mint goodness we all grew up loving, but also clean ingredients for those you love!

And so easy! Just mix the two ingredients, pour into your little dropper bottle, and you’ve got an instant upgrade for cozy drinks all season long. Add a dropper to your coffee, hot cocoa, tea, or even a big swirl of homemade whipped cream. It’s effortless, decadent, and makes every cup feel like a treat.
